3. Definitions
• AA (Active Agent) – a Referral Agent who is current in any given month with their
monthly Success Center (back office) fee is considered “active” in the incredible
Innvia™ business opportunity and eligible to participate in the rewarding Innvia™
Financial Health Compensation Plan or Preferred Customer Program.
• Active Qualified (AQ) – to be considered “active qualified” and able to be
compensated in the Innvia™ Financial Health Plan, Referral Agents must meet the
required PV, GV, PEA and PC requirements.
• Agent (aka Referral Agent, Independent Referral Agent, Brand Partner,
Representative or Distributor) – anyone who purchases a qualified
enrollment/starter pack - i.e. enrolls into the Innvia™ opportunity.
4. Definitions
• PC (Personal Customer) – a personal customer is defined as a person you
personally have enrolled who has chosen one of the Innvia™ products and/or
services.
• PE (Personally Enrolled) – anyone you personally introduce to and sign up into
the Innvia™ business opportunity.
• PEA (Personally Enrolled Active) – all PE’s in the “active” status.
• PP (Product Point) – Every Innvia™ product sold will be assigned a specific CP
value (usually .25 to 3 pts per product or service)
5. Understanding Volume
• Rank – is based on GV
• Unilevel Commission – is based on CV
• Car Bonus – is based on Rank
• Megastart Bonus – is based on BV
• PV (Personal Volume) – all volume from your direct personal sales/referrals
and from your personal purchases.
6. Understanding Volume
• BV (Bonus Volume) – Some product and service offered will be assigned BV
points instead of CV. BV points contribute to an individual’s overall volume but
do not factor into earning one-time bonuses and residual income. BV points
help Innvia™ Referral Agents earn rank and certain bonuses faster!
• CV (Commissionable Volume) – Every membership, product and service
offered for sale will be assigned CV points. Innvia™ representatives will earn
one-time bonuses and residual income based off the product’s assigned CV and
the product’s respective pay percentage.
• GV (Group Volume) or OV (Organizational Volume) = the total of all volume
points – PV, CV and BV.
7. Pay Periods
• Pay Period – pay periods define the start and stop dates and times for each
commission period. Innvia™ utilizes weekly, monthly and quarterly periods as
defined below:
• Weekly – each weekly period shall run 7 calendar days in duration beginning
12:01 am EST, Monday morning and ending at 11:59 pm EST Sunday.
• Monthly – each monthly period will run from 12:01 am EST on the first day of a
calendar month and ending at 11:59 pm EST on the last day of that calendar
month.
• Quarterly - each quarterly period will run from the first day of January to the end
of March, the first day of April to the end of June, the first day of July to the end
of September and the first day of October to the end of December.

10. Percentage Rules
• 40% rule (Uni-level) – when meeting the requirements for Rank and the
Innvia™ Rank Advancement Bonus (Managers and above), a maximum of
40% of the total GV required can come from any one leg.
• 60% rule (Uni-level) – when meeting the requirements for Rank and the
Innvia™ Rank Advancement Bonus (Supervisor and below), a maximum of
60% of the total GV required can come from any one leg.
• 40% rule (Mega Start) – when meeting the requirements for the Innvia™
Mega Start Bonus, a maximum of 40% of the total GV required can come
from any one leg.
• 60% Payout Rule – to protect the long-term viability of the company, Innvia™
will not pay out more than 60% of the Company’s Total Business Volume in
any given pay period.
